As a verb:
1. The accident impaired his vision permanently.
2. Lack of sleep can impair your ability to concentrate.
3. Excessive alcohol consumption can impair judgment.
4. The medication may impair your ability to drive, so be cautious.
5. The storm impaired the structural integrity of the building.
